CCTV installation requires careful planning and consideration of various factors to ensure the effectiveness and reliability of the surveillance system. Here are key requirements and considerations for installing CCTV cameras:

1. Site Survey:

  • Conduct a thorough site survey to identify the areas that need surveillance. Consider factors such as entry points, vulnerable areas, lighting conditions, and the range of coverage required.

2. Legal and Regulatory Compliance:

  • Familiarize yourself with local laws and regulations governing the use of CCTV cameras. Ensure compliance with privacy laws and obtain any necessary permits or permissions.

3. Camera Selection:

  • Choose the appropriate type of cameras based on the surveillance needs. Consider factors such as resolution, field of view, night vision capabilities, and environmental resistance (weatherproofing).

4. Camera Placement:

  • Strategically position cameras to cover critical areas. Consider the camera's field of view, elevation, and angles to maximize coverage while minimizing blind spots.

5. Power Supply:

  • Ensure a stable power supply for the cameras. This may involve connecting cameras to electrical outlets, using Power over Ethernet (PoE), or employing battery-powered options based on the camera type and location.

6. Cabling:

  • Select the appropriate cables for connecting cameras to the recording device (DVR/NVR). Common cable types include coaxial cables, Ethernet cables for IP cameras, and power cables. Conceal cables where possible to prevent tampering.

7. Recording Device:

  • Choose a Digital Video Recorder (DVR) or Network Video Recorder (NVR) based on the camera type. Ensure the recording device has sufficient storage capacity for storing video footage.

8. Monitor and Display:

  • Set up monitors for real-time viewing of the surveillance feed. Consider the size and placement of monitors for effective monitoring.

9. Network Configuration (for IP Cameras):

  • Configure the network settings if using IP cameras. Ensure that the cameras are connected to the network and have sufficient bandwidth for video transmission.
